How Does Testosterone Gel Affect Male Fertility?

When a man applies testosterone gel to his skin, his body absorbs the hormone and delivers it to his cells. This not only increases levels of testosterone, but it can also affect sperm production and mobility. In some cases, men may experience a decrease in sperm count when using testosterone gel. That is why it’s always important to speak with your doctor before using testosterone gel to make sure it’s the right treatment for you.
